The statement by Gary Marcus on Twitter discusses the future of Generative AI (GenAI) and predicts that the current hype around it will diminish within 12 months. The statement lists several reasons for this prediction, including economic issues, technological limitations, and the lack of a 'killer app.' It also mentions persistent problems like hallucinations and errors, and the absence of a competitive advantage ('moat'). The tone is analytical and critical, aiming to provoke thought and discussion about the sustainability and future of GenAI.
